Selecting the Right Technology Consulting Partner
Choosing a technology consulting firm represents a significant decision that can determine the success or failure of digital transformation initiatives. Business leaders should evaluate potential partners using these criteria:
Demonstrated Results: Look beyond marketing materials to examine actual case studies with documented outcomes. The best consultancies readily share specific metrics showing cost savings, efficiency improvements, and operational benefits delivered to previous clients.
Technical Depth: Assess whether the firm employs professionals with hands-on technical expertise in your required areas. For Industry 4.0 projects, this means engineers who understand electrical systems, mechanical integration, and software development—not just IT generalists.
Industry Experience: Partners with relevant industry experience understand your operational challenges, regulatory requirements, and business constraints without lengthy education periods.
Cultural Fit: Successful consulting relationships require good working chemistry between your team and the consultancy’s professionals. Evaluate communication styles, responsiveness, and collaborative approach during initial conversations.
Long-term Vision: Choose partners interested in your long-term success rather than simply completing the current project. The best consultancies help you develop multi-year technology roadmaps aligned with business strategy.
Transparency: Leading firms provide clear project plans, realistic timelines, and honest assessments of challenges and risks. Be wary of consultancies that overpromise or gloss over implementation complexities.

Making Technology Investments That Deliver ROI
Digital transformation represents substantial investment for most organizations. Maximizing return on these investments requires thoughtful planning, expert execution, and ongoing optimization.
The most successful technology initiatives share common characteristics:
Clear Business Objectives: Projects should target specific, measurable business outcomes rather than implementing technology for its own sake. Whether reducing costs, improving quality, or enabling new capabilities, successful initiatives connect technology investments to business results.
Stakeholder Engagement: Technology projects fail when they ignore the humans who will use and maintain new systems. Leading consultancies involve operational stakeholders throughout the process, ensuring solutions address real needs and earn user adoption.
Phased Implementation: Rather than attempting massive transformations simultaneously, successful projects typically follow phased approaches that deliver incremental value while managing risk and enabling course corrections based on early results.
Training and Change Management: New systems only deliver value when people use them effectively. Comprehensive training and change management separate successful implementations from expensive failures.
Continuous Improvement: Digital transformation isn’t a destination but an ongoing journey. The best consulting partnerships include mechanisms for continuous monitoring, optimization, and enhancement as business needs evolve.
